IMPORTANT INFORMATION FOR INTERNATIONAL STUDENTS
Whittier College encourages applications from international students as part of its commitment to creating and nurturing a diverse and global learning atmosphere. We welcome applications from students who wish to pursue an undergraduate education with the desire to learn in the interdisciplinary approach of a liberal arts curriculum.
While there are limited academic scholarships available to international students, they do not cover the entire cost of funding a Whittier College education. The annual cost for the 2007-08 academic year for tuition is $29,860; fees, $1,800; room and board, $8,970; and books, $450 (cost of books may vary).These costs do not include transportation and personal expenses.
What is required to apply for admission?
In order to be considered for admission, first year international students who are not U.S. citizens or Permanent Residents must submit all of the following application materials by our Regular Decision deadline of February 1:
Application for Admission; an essay or personal statement; all transcripts from secondary schools and universities (officially translated, if not in English) including mark sheets/certificates as appropriate; recommendations from your counselor and a teacher (if you do not have a counselor, you can request an additional recommendation from a teacher, principal, headmaster or dean); results of the new SAT I; Certification of Finances Form; Foreign Student Financial Aid Form; and a $50 application fee. For non-native English speakers, a minimum new internet based TOEFL score of 80 is required (550 paper-based/ 213 electronic-based equivalent), no exceptions will be made for either the TOEFL or
SAT I.
The Admission Committee will also consider the difficulty of your classes, your scholastic accomplishments, your activities and leadership, as well as your values and personal commitment to service. Deadline for transfer students (students with advanced standing) is April 15. All international students, with the exception of those currently studying in the United States, must enter in the Fall semester only. International Transfer students currently studying in the United States may apply for the Spring term. Whittier College accepts the Common Application (available on-line by clicking here).
